Thirty volumes of sermon (and a few lecture) notes in Welsh by [John Roberts, Baptist minister, Glynneath] (d. 1890). They were written and/or delivered, during the period 1874-1890, with the exception of the first volume which contains sermons written by him as vicar of Ystradgynlais, 1851, and preached during the period 1851-1873. Formerly D. Pryse Williams 253-279.

Correspondence of Lord Rendel. Unless otherwise stated the letters in this section are addressed to Lord Rendel. The collection also includes holograph letters and copies written by Rendel himself to various correspondents. There are also items relating to the correspondence of Lady Rendel and other members of the family and a few miscellaneous letters which passed between other persons.

The correspondence has been kept as George Ewart Evans arranged it, divided into two basic groups, namely official and private letters, although there is inevitably some degree of overlap between the groups. Where applicable the author's original titles for the files have been retained. Both groups contain examples of draft or copy letters sent by George Ewart Evans himself to various individuals or organisations. A small proportion of the items are written in Welsh. The related material includes notes, certificates, press cuttings and other printed items.

Correspondence of Aneurin Williams, [?1868]-1908, including letters addressed to him from his parents, his siblings and their spouses, and his cousins the Petherick family, 1879-1908; and letters from him to his parents and brothers, [?1868]1899; together with letters from his wife Helen to his mother, 1888-1899; papers relating to his role as executor of the wills of Mary Petherick and Elizabeth Bowman, 1878-1891; and miscellaneous personal papers, 1879-1898.

Papers, [c. 1893]-1988, of John Cowper Powys, some published posthumously, which include letters, both to John Cowper Powys and to his companion, Phyllis Playter, as well as drafts of works, both published and unpublished, diaries, lectures and essays. The correspondence includes over eight hundred love letters, 1921-1932, from John Cowper Powys to Phyllis Player; some six hundred and forty letters and cards, 1925 and 1935-1955, from Littleton Charles Powys to his brother, John Cowper Powys; some four hundred and fifty letters, 1942-1962, from John Cowper Powys and other members of his family to Gilbert Turner, and some three hundred and fifty letters, 1945-1969, from Turner to John Cowper Powys and Phyllis Player; and over two hundred letters, 1924-1967, from Alyse Gregory, widow of Llewelyn Powys, to Phyllis Playter.
